Background[edit]

A'ishah was the secluded princess of a powerful desert kingdom, her life had already been planned out long before she was born: she shall be trained as a proper lady and a good wife, so one day she could be married off to a powerful prince and forge new alliances for her country. Having nothing else to do in the palace, A'ishah learned singing and dancing from the court jester, and realized she is very talented in it. From that moment on, a small wish was seeded in her heart: the wish to go out into the world, to see the world and for the world to see her. But that isn't possible, right? That's what she thought, until that adventure arrived at her Father's court.

The adventurer presented various treasures he found in the dungeons. For A'ishah, he gave her a beautiful golden lamp. The lamp was inhabited by a djinn that feeds on creativity and art, so when the young princess ran her delicate fingers over its metallic surface while singing with her beautiful voice, she unwittingly empowered the terrifying djinn and released him from his durance. The djinn, imprisoned and enraged, was fully readied to lash out on the first person he sees, whoever that is. But A'ishah, so sheltered that she barely knew any strangers, didn't find anything wrong with his appearance. At all. The djinn was both flabbergasted and touched.

The djinn, identifying himself as Jade, offered the princess three wishes within his power. But A'ishah has only one wish: for the djinn to become her friend, and listen to her sing and watch her dance. The djinn laughed and said for that, he will grant her one wish for each line she sings and each step she dances. Then the young girl asked the djinn what he wanted. Once again astonished, Jade confessed to her his deepest desire: to find another one of his kind, another djinn. Concluding that the only place where they can find another such artifact is the dungeons, A'ishah used this to justify her running away from home, trusting that Jade will protect her.
